Many people choose to work with a real estate agent when buying or selling a home. Agents can be helpful in many ways, from finding the right property to negotiating the best price. However, some agents charge high commissions. This means that, in most cases, the more expensive the home, the higher the commission will be. As a result, working with an agent can add significant costs to the purchase or sale of a home. For this reason, it is important to weigh the advantages and disadvantages of using an agent before deciding.

You may have to compromise on some of your home search criteria if your agent does not share your vision.

When searching for a home, you must find an agent you can trust to have your best interests at heart. While you may have a clear idea of the type of home you are looking for, your agent may have a different vision. This can result in you compromising on some of your search criteria, which can be frustrating. In addition, if your agent is not familiar with the area you are searching in, they may not be able to show you all the available homes that meet your criteria. This can end up lengthening your search and making the process more difficult than it needs to be. As a result, it is important to take the time to find an experienced and reliable agent that shares your vision before beginning your home search.
